Manufacturers across Arizona struggle with financial complexity as production volumes increase—inventory fluctuations, supplier terms, production labor, and overhead create challenges that general bookkeeping cannot handle. Our manufacturing accounting service provides Arizona companies with precise cost tracking and structured workflows that support better operational and financial decisions.
We refresh your Arizona manufacturing accounting by aligning cost accounting methods with your production processes, standardizing BOM and SKU tracking, and reconciling raw material, WIP, and finished-goods balances. This improves margin visibility, strengthens close cycles, and gives Arizona leadership teams accurate, actionable financial data.
